Output ec5abfa1cd2d5a1fcbca4ddb3c3d544bf46e263cf3d6e9425e8664be61aa47b9:0

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 526e135c97415c5e87de23651d55e14b70efc370 OP_EQUALVERIFY OP_CHECKSIG
address
18WrGvJiEVLJ8nVEf3odRLbYEnZnL1jCGh
transaction
ec5abfa1cd2d5a1fcbca4ddb3c3d544bf46e263cf3d6e9425e8664be61aa47b9
confirmations
537616
spent
true